The Immigrant's Ways: "Crossing Borders, Building Dreams"

Juan Carlos Parra Perez

Miguel grew up in Apatzingán, Michoacán, shaped by close family ties and the rhythms of a small town. But limited opportunities fueled his dream of a better life. With hope and grit, he crossed into the U.S. and found work as a wood flooring installer. Life as an undocumented immigrant was harsh, marked by long hours, language barriers, and constant fear. Still, Miguel persevered.
Fate led him to Xu Liang, a woman from Shanghai. Together, they built a family that spanned cultures and continents. Their daughters grew up between Mexico, the U.S., and China, embracing a rich, diverse identity. As Miguel shifted from construction to entrepreneurship, he began connecting Mexican and American clients with Chinese suppliers-bridging worlds through experience and trust.
Eventually, the family settled in Shanghai, where they built a new life. But home never left Miguel's heart. At sixty, he and Liang returned to Mexico, opening a small noodle shop in Guadalajara-a symbol of their journey and shared heritage.
Miguel's life is one of resilience and reinvention, shaped by love, sacrifice, and the enduring pursuit of a better future. This is his story.
